Transaction 640a4e21ebb19e2cdf645237c64932b1cfc19138707565b5edc8eaafceb447f1

2 Input
2 Outputs
  • 640a4e21ebb19e2cdf645237c64932b1cfc19138707565b5edc8eaafceb447f1:0
  • value  3985924
    address  mg5i2c3i3MKCJJqRh6vYoTmVRBUpxk4Y3h
  • 640a4e21ebb19e2cdf645237c64932b1cfc19138707565b5edc8eaafceb447f1:1
  • value  100000000
    address  2NFRGPoWWrb2uPHBa3znqfoDgcD6SdwvWeJ